Discussion on VideoSearchXL - Multi Source Video Search Engine


ArmorThemes supports this item


This author's response time can be up to 2 business days.

110 comments found.

Do you actually answer to support requests?

Ok i see now i missed that you wanted it to a different email address, i have resend it please check now.

All good, sorted out. But, you should advise your clients: youtube api version 3 has a bug! It doesn’t trigger properly any URL! I know, I’ve tried and failed (3 different domains on both root and subfolders installs). Second point: looks like the right *.php version for having this script properly working is 5.6 (FastCGI Apache). I know, I’ve tried with 5.3 and 5.4 and failed (not tested with 5.5). Third point: disqus has a very own code which triggers NOT the shortname BUT the URL ID! So, those having issues with getting properly disqus platform below any video, open video.php and change the code between lines 85 and 103 with diqus code! It’s pretty much self explanatory. After that, you’ll get disqus properly set and visible without any hicks. You should also read on your account disqus dev page and add the bottom code onto the same file, video.php; at the bottom of disqus page you will see a line which has to added to your file in order to get properly the number of comments! I know, I’ve tried and worked.

Anyway, the script itself is very handy, fast and nice. Would be also useful to have some new templates based on it. Thumbs up for dev! Rated 5 stars.

Regards, Alex

Glad you got it sorted out now, i have not found any bugs related to the youtube v3 api but i will look into that, the disqus comment code is already included in the script you just have to create a new comment form on disqus and put the comments shortname in the site settings file and it will be activated, anyway thanks for your feedback and the 5 star rating!


Good script, only one suggestion – implement geo ip for $country_code.

I did it in the next way:

1) Downloaded GeoIP.dat here https://dev.maxmind.com/geoip/legacy/geolite/

2) Downloaded https://github.com/maxmind/geoip-api-php and uploaded files from ‘src’ code there into just created folder ‘geo-ip’ in the project

3) In siteconfig.php replaced code: $country_code = 'us'; to next code: try { include './geo-ip/geoip.inc'; $gi = geoip_open('GeoIP.dat', GEOIP_MEMORY_CACHE); $country = geoip_country_code_by_addr($gi, $_SERVER['REMOTE_ADDR']); geoip_close($gi); } catch (Exception $e) { $country = ''; } $country_code = 'us'; if (!empty($country)) { $country_code = $country; } Links:

Search count for results and main page is better make by PHP variable in siteconfig.php too to avoid code customization in the engine ...

The site is: http://www.video-search.pro/

And one more thing:
  • in file apis\youtube\search.php code of function ‘covtime’ better warp into try/catch http://clip2net.com/s/3ECviBg because if troubles with YouTube key or time date I got this error:

Fatal error: Uncaught exception ‘Exception’ with message ‘DateInterval::__construct(): Unknown or bad format ()’ in /home/xx/video-search.pro/www/apis/youtube/search.php:4 Stack trace: #0 /home/xxx/video-search.pro/www/apis/youtube/search.php(4): DateInterval->__construct(’’) #1 /home/xxx/video-search.pro/www/apis/youtube/search.php(42): covtime(NULL) #2 /home/xxx/video-search.pro/www/includes/main.php(11): include(’/home/xxx/...’) #3 /home/xxx/video-search.pro/www/search.php(62): include(’/home/xxx/...’) #4 {main} thrown in /home/xxx/video-search.pro/www/apis/youtube/search.php on line 4

Hi, thanks for the feedback, i will try to make the geo ip locator as an option in the next update.


Osher12 Purchased

i dont have Dailymoition key add to site_config.php why ?

Hi, because you do not need an api key for Dailymotion.


Osher12 Purchased

realmag777 can you send me all your files from video-search.pro ? mail : flareagar@gmail.com

Hi, after i installed it’s error! you can try on magnetalk.com i don’t know why?

Hi, it seems your domain is not properly setup, you should ask your domain hosting about it; https://www.whatsmydns.net/#NS/www.magnetalk.com

Hi, i try installed on http://codetopus.com/video/

It’s error on search, watch, surprise and video. How to fix it?


I think its because you installed in a subfolder, then you would need to change a lot of files because the url path to images,scripts,css and so has been changed.

i recommend that if you do not want to install the script on a maindomain you can create a subdomain and install the script there, like this; videosearchxl.maindomain.com

Is there any way to stop displaying ads on videos? I don’t like displaying ads on videos. Displaying ads on videos is not good for cellphone.

Hi, you mean the ads from youtube? you could use adblocker for your web browser.

hi dear good work I bought your script! Can I improve the url and popular video tape from Sri Lanka ? im form sri lanka i want insert site map this script Auto index Can You Hellp Me Bro Thank You

Hi, please contact me on the item support page.

hallo, at all a very greate work. have a look at the top/left of the site: http://videosearchxl.armorthemes.com/video/x4jpols/blazin-live-tv-

is there any sorting features like: latest, relevanz, etc.?


Hi, that page is fixed thanks, the sorting is already the latest and most relevant results by default.


Osher12 Purchased

hi ArmorThemes is can be amazing if you add Download :)

Hi, sorry but download is not available by api.


kuddel Purchased

This comment is currently being reviewed.

Hello Sir, I want to move files in sub folder but it’s not working. How to fix it. Example – http://example.com to http://example.com/video

Hi, please contact me on the item support page.